QSifre Security provides a modern framework to lock down your personal and professional data. This comprehensive guide details how QSifre protects your information and how you can implement it immediately. What is QSifre Security?

QSifre is an advanced cryptographic protocol built for the quantum era. It combines traditional zero-knowledge architecture with quantum-resistant encryption algorithms. The system ensures that only the data owner holds the keys to decrypt information. Even if server infrastructure is compromised, your raw data remains completely unreadable to unauthorized parties. Core Pillars of the Architecture 1. Quantum-Resistant Encryption

Traditional encryption relies on mathematical problems that future quantum computers will easily solve. QSifre uses lattice-based cryptography. This mathematical framework remains secure against both standard supercomputers and upcoming quantum threats. 2. Zero-Knowledge Proofs

The system verifies your identity without ever transmitting your actual password or encryption keys. The server confirms you know the secret without ever seeing the secret itself. This eliminates the risk of interception during authentication. 3. End-to-End Shredding

Files are encrypted locally on your device before they ever touch the cloud. The data is broken into unreadable, encrypted fragments. These fragments are distributed across secure nodes, making a centralized data breach impossible.
